Bybit Scores Austrian EMI License, Expanding European Reach with Payment Features

Cryptocurrency exchange Bybit has secured an Electronic Money Institution (EMI) license from Austria's Financial Market Authority (FMA), marking a significant expansion of its European footprint. This strategic license will enable Bybit to develop new payment features, including peer-to-peer transfers and card initiatives, strengthening its position in the European crypto market.

The acquisition of the EMI license represents a major milestone in Bybit's regulatory compliance strategy, demonstrating the platform's commitment to European financial regulations. With this approval, Bybit Payments GmbH, the exchange's local subsidiary, can offer broader financial services to European users, potentially increasing its user base and transaction volume across the continent. This move follows a growing trend of cryptocurrency exchanges seeking to establish regulated operations in Europe to meet the requirements of the Single Euro Payments Area (SEPA).

Hashdex Shuts Down Bitcoin ETF in US: Failure to Attract Investors Forces Closure

Hashdex, the Brazilian digital asset manager, will announce the closure of its Bitcoin ETF in the United States later this month, marking the end of an initiative that faced significant challenges in attracting investors. The product, which allowed direct exposure to Bitcoin through a regulated structure in the US, failed to attract the necessary volume of capital to sustain its operations. This closure reflects the challenges faced by new entrants in the competitive US cryptocurrency ETF market, even with the growing institutional adoption of Bitcoin. Hashdex's decision comes at a time when other Bitcoin ETFs in the US continue to attract significant capital inflows, highlighting the difficulty of differentiation in a saturated market.

FBI Agent Accused of $1 Million Crypto Theft From 'Adversarial Nation'

An FBI agent, Patrick Steven Yaroch, faces serious accusations of stealing $1 million in cryptocurrency from an 'adversarial nation.' Court documents reveal the agent was planning to flee abroad with the stolen funds, raising serious questions about security and trust within U.S. intelligence agencies.
